DNR webinars

The Minnesota Department of Natural Resources is continuing its series of hunting, fishing and outdoor learning webinars in September and continuing through late November. The webinars, which are free, begin at noon Wednesdays, and pre-registration is required at mndnr.gov. Upcoming webinars are as follows:

Sept. 22: Waterfowl hunting basics, including tips and resources on how to get started.

Sept. 29: Fall bass fishing tips, tackle and techniques.

Oct. 6: Bird hunting with a pointing dog, and the training required for both the owner and dog to become a team in the field.

Oct. 13: Pheasant hunting strategies, techniques and how to get started chasing longtails.

Oct. 20: Bats of Minnesota and why many consider them a great backyard visitor.

Oct. 27: The latest on chronic wasting disease (CWD) in Minnesota and what hunters need to know about this disease and what the DNR is doing to manage it.

Nov. 3: Preparing for the firearms deer season, including last-minute tips, reminders, strategies to be successful this deer season.

Nov. 10: Muzzleloader hunting tips and techniques.

Nov. 17: Creating habitat in your woods to attract more wildlife.

Nov. 24: Nature Rx, ahead of Free Park Friday at all 75 Minnesota state parks, about the health benefits of getting outdoors in parks, forests and other natural settings.
